Two words, thats it. The whole design is the lettering and the lettering does all the work. Its a flowing script style with the two words connected or sitting close together, the kind of thing that reads as casual and sincere rather than a poster slogan. At a density of 205 its one of the lightest designs I have, the fabric barely knows its been hooped by the time the machine finishes, which is exactly right for something this minimal.

Six sizes from 2.01 inches up to 7.01 inches wide, stitch count from 2,280 on the smallest up to 9,105 on the largest. I digitised the satin columns in the letters with a tight underlay so even the 2-inch size stays readable, the letter edges dont fray or get fuzzy on cotton. A medium tearaway works on every size on standard wovens. One customer last month ordered it specifically to put on 3 dozen charity bake sale bags, said it was fast enough to run back-to-back without her machine overheating. Thats the kind of design this is, quick, clean, useful.

Pick a script thread colour that contrasts clearly with your fabric, dark on light is always more legible for this kind of lettering. Use tearaway stabiliser on quilting cotton or linen. Stitch the 3 or 4-in motif on a plain white pillowcase for a simple bedroom message. Run the 2-inch version on kids school bag patches or felt applique pieces for a classroom or teacher gift. Pair with a small heart or star motif on the opposite side of the item for a coordinated look, the light stitch count means your machine wont struggle even running two motifs on the same project.
